The President of the Republic of Macedonia, Dr. Gjorge Ivanov, met today with representatives and students, winners of awards from the Yahya Kemal College in Skopje.
President Ivanov, congratulating the successes achieved by the students, wished them even greater success and many awards in the future and with better results to represent Macedonia in Europe and worldwide. The Macedonian President said devoted and responsible work yields results. Expressing gratitude for the reception, the students from Yahya Kemal College, briefed President Ivanov on their awards, honors and medals won in national and international competitions that have participated so far.
The graduate student Bojan Serafimov from Vinica, with a bronze medal at the Australian Informatics Olympiad and a bronze medal at the International Mathematical Olympiad in Colombia, will continue his education at the Institute of Technology in Boston, Massachusetts. His classmate, Filip Bujaroski form Skopje, who has won numerous awards and medals in informatics competitions to study economics at Harvard University in Boston, and Marija Tepegjozova, student from Skopje, will continue her studies at the Cambridge University in London.
At the meeting with the College representatives, opinions and views were exchanged on the private education system within the educational system of the Republic of Macedonia, as well as on further improvement of curricula.
